About: Calderdale Royal Hospital

My daughter was born at Royal Calderdale on 19th July and the staff could not have been more helpful, attentive and caring.

It was a difficult birth - being induced, having an epidural (I highly recommend it!), taking 24 hours from waters breaking and ending up needing a forceps delivery, episiotomy and developing a bleed myself. We were kept in a few days to make sure she was infection free and to help me recover and breast feed. At every stage the staff kept me fully informed and involved in decision making and really looked after me, my daughter (and my husband!) on the labour ward, the ward next to the special care baby unit and ward 9 afterwards.

They helped me through a big blood pressure drop and, when I developed a bleed in theatre, were extremely professional in dealing with the situation without losing the personal touch.

Little thoughtful acts were also really appreciated - toast and a cup of tea in the early hours when attempting to breast feed, sitting with me and helping me to breast feed, looking after my daughter for a couple of hours to allow me to recover more and sleep when exhausted, constantly telling me how gorgeous she is, running me a lavender oil bath to relax etc

The food was also great - particularly the mushroom soup and the cauliflower cheese!

I hope more people take the time to thank you for the work you do. It is all too easy to complain.

We will never forget what you did for us - thank you.
